What jobs use mathematical modeling?

Mathematical modeling is used in a variety of jobs such as data analyst, operations researcher, financial analyst, and systems engineer. These roles involve creating models to analyze data, optimize processes, or predict outcomes, often requiring skills in programming, statistics, and specialized software like MATLAB or R.

What are the key skills and qualifications needed to thrive as a mathematical modeler, and why are they important?

To excel as a Mathematical Modeler, you need a strong background in mathematics, statistics, and computational science, typically supported by a degree in mathematics, engineering, or a related field. Familiarity with programming languages such as Python, MATLAB, or R, and experience with modeling software and data analysis tools are crucial. Analytical thinking, problem-solving, and effective communication skills help translate complex findings for diverse stakeholders. These abilities ensure accurate model development, insightful analysis, and impactful decision-making across scientific and business applications.

What is mathematical modeling?

Mathematical modeling is the process of using mathematical concepts, structures, and equations to represent real-world systems, phenomena, or problems. This can involve creating formulas or simulations to predict outcomes, analyze situations, or solve complex issues in fields like science, engineering, economics, and more. By abstracting key components of a problem into mathematical terms, models help researchers and professionals test ideas, optimize solutions, and make informed decisions. Mathematical modeling often requires both theoretical knowledge and practical application to ensure the model accurately reflects reality.

What are some common challenges faced by professionals in mathematical modeling roles, and how can they be addressed?

Professionals in mathematical modeling often encounter challenges such as dealing with incomplete or noisy data, ensuring models are both accurate and interpretable, and effectively communicating complex results to non-technical stakeholders. To address these issues, it's important to regularly validate models with real-world data, collaborate closely with domain experts, and develop strong data visualization and presentation skills. Building a robust understanding of statistical methods and staying updated on new modeling techniques can also help in overcoming these challenges and delivering impactful results.

How to get a job in mathematical modeling?

The qualifications that you need to start working in mathematical modeling include a degree and experience using computer software and programming languages. You can start in this field by earning a bachelor’s degree in math, statistics, or computer science. Some employers accept applicants who have previous experience and relevant computation skills. If your duties involve computer programming, you need to know languages like Python or C++. Research positions often require a master’s degree or Ph.D. If your responsibilities include data analysis, you can pursue a graduate degree in data science, machine learning, or a similar subject.

Amazon.com, Inc., commonly known as Amazon, is an American multinational technology company. It was founded by Jeff Bezos in 1994 and initially started as an online marketplace for books. Since then, Amazon has expanded its operations and become one of the largest e-commerce companies in the world. Amazon's primary business is its online retail platform, where customers can purchase a vast array of products, including electronics, clothing, books, home goods, and much more. The company offers a convenient and user-friendly shopping experience, with features such as fast shipping, customer reviews, and personalized recommendations. In addition to its e-commerce platform, Amazon has diversified its business into various other areas. One of its notable ventures is Amazon Web Services (AWS), a comprehensive cloud computing platform that provides services such as storage, compute power, and database management to individuals and businesses. AWS has become a leader in the cloud computing industry, powering many websites and applications worldwide. Amazon has also developed its own consumer electronics, including the popular Amazon Kindle e-reader, Fire tablets, Fire TV streaming devices, and the Alexa-powered Echo smart speakers. The Alexa voice assistant, integrated into these devices, allows users to interact with their devices using voice commands, perform tasks, and access information. Furthermore, Amazon has expanded into media and entertainment. It operates Prime Video, a streaming service that offers a wide range of movies, TV shows, and original content. Amazon Music provides a platform for streaming and purchasing digital music, while Audible offers audiobooks and other audio content. The company's commitment to customer satisfaction and convenience is demonstrated by its membership program, Amazon Prime. Prime members receive various benefits, including free two-day shipping, access to streaming services, exclusive deals, and more.
